Why Your Vacation Rental Needs Its Own Website

Vacation rental owners often use sites like Airbnb and VRBO to find customers. While these agencies can help connect your rental to travelers, it is always a good idea to have your own vacation rental website that allows for guests to make direct bookings. Here are several reasons you are short-selling your vacation rental if you don’t have your own website:

  • Cut out the OTA – with direct bookings, you’re not paying the online travel agency. You can often offer a discount for direct bookings and still make more money. It’s all about convenience for guests, so be sure they can check availability and pay securely for the rental from your site.
  • Establish a brand – this is especially important if you have more than one rental property. If vacation rentals are your primary business, then you want to create a brand that entices travelers to try your other vacation rentals after they’ve had a good experience at one of them.
  • Upsell packages to travelers – do you offer local experiences or even meal options with your rental? There are plenty of ways to upsell to travelers on your site by partnering up with local businesses like spas, restaurants, and shops. Create experiences by adding cooking classes, a massage, or a wine tasting. The possibilities are endless if you are willing to work with other local business owners.
